Gothic
Etymology
From Proto-Germanic *-lingaz. Cognates include Dutch -ling, English -ling, German -ling, Icelandic -lingur.
Suffix
-π»πΉπ²π²π β’ (-liggs)
- Forms nouns meaning 'belonging to, coming from, descending from', often with a diminutive meaning.
Usage notes
It is unsure whether this suffix was productive in Gothic, but two inherited terms with this suffix are attested.
